The name Desma has been given to a total of 445 babies in the United States over the years. The popularity of this name has varied over time, with some years seeing more than ten births and others seeing fewer than six.
Between 1915 and 2008, there were several periods where Desma was given to at least six babies each year. For example, from 1967 to 1973, the name was quite popular with an average of around eleven births per year. However, during other times such as in the late 1920s and early 1930s, Desma's popularity decreased significantly, with only five or six babies being named Desma each year.
